Output 612eee42772ba137057b8944bae094bdccdb49c32c0096d510b07b6559c81eff:0

value
267000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d965f89e9691a675ade5a84a594bcce8ce522cd OP_EQUAL
address
34PTfDhgztfXXfRxfoJyqcduTUSXSkeXwU
transaction
612eee42772ba137057b8944bae094bdccdb49c32c0096d510b07b6559c81eff
confirmations
422845
spent
true